The Allure of Crypto in Italian Online Gaming

For Italian enthusiasts, crypto casinos present several compelling advantages:

  • Enhanced Privacy and Anonymity: Transactions are conducted via blockchain wallets, requiring less personal information than traditional banking methods. This level of discretion is a significant draw for many.

  • Swift and Borderless Transactions: Deposits and withdrawals in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in, or other cryptocurrencies are typically processed within minutes, bypassing traditional banking delays, international transfer fees, and intermediary oversight. This “play-to-payout” speed is a game-changer.

  • Provably Fair Gaming: A cornerstone of crypto casinos is the “provably fair” algorithm. This technology allows players to independently verify the fairness of each game round, ensuring the outcome was not manipulated. This transparency builds a level of trust that is unique to the blockchain space.

  • Global Game Access: While Italy’s ADM (Customs and Monopolies Agency) strictly licenses traditional online casinos, crypto platforms often operate under international licenses (like Curacao eGaming). This can give Italian players access to a wider array of game providers and titles not always available on domestic, regulated sites.

The Italian Context: A Landscape of Caution and Opportunity

It’s crucial to understand the regulatory landscape. Italy has one of Europe’s most structured and supervised online gambling markets. Licensed operators must adhere to strict rules on advertising, player protection, and anti-money laundering.

Currently, crypto casinos are not explicitly licensed or regulated by Italian authorities. This creates a grey area. Playing on international crypto platforms exists outside the protective umbrella of Italian gambling regulations. This means:

  • No Guaranteed Player Protection: The responsible gambling tools, dispute resolution mechanisms, and guaranteed payouts enforced by the ADM may not apply.

  • Tax Ambiguity: While the platform may not withhold taxes, Italian players are still responsible for declaring gambling winnings on their annual tax returns (RM), a complexity often overlooked.

  • Market Separation: The crypto casino market in Italy operates in parallel to the official one, attracting a different segment of players who prioritize the benefits of crypto over the security of local regulation.

What to Look For in a Crypto Casino for Italian Players

For Italians venturing into this space, due diligence is paramount. Key factors to consider include:

  1. Reputation and Longevity: Research the platform extensively. Look for established casinos with a track record and positive reviews from the global community.

  2. Valid International License: While not Italian, a credential from a jurisdiction like Curacao adds a layer of accountability.

  3. Game Selection and Providers: Opt for casinos featuring renowned software developers (e.g., Pragmatic Play, Evolution, Betsoft), which often indicates higher quality and fairness standards.

  4. Secure Wallet Integration: Ensure the platform supports secure, straightforward connections to your personal crypto wallet.

  5. Italian Language Support and Customer Service: While not always available, platforms catering to an Italian audience will offer language support and payment methods familiar to locals.
